¡Bienvenid@ a Mundo Maker!

¿Quieres aprender todo sobre el RPG Maker?



Regístrate y forma parte de Mundo Maker.
Conectarse

Recuperar mi contraseña

Temas importantes
----------------------------------------
Páginas con recursos RPG Maker
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
----------------------------------------
Afiliados
Estadísticas
Tenemos 3596 miembros registrados.
El último usuario registrado es Arboldecerezo.

Nuestros miembros han publicado un total de 81375 mensajes en 11495 argumentos.
Navega con Google Chrome
[DESCARGA]

[RPGXP] El siguiente sigue vivo

 :: RPG Maker :: Scripts

Ver el tema anterior Ver el tema siguiente Ir abajo

[RPGXP] El siguiente sigue vivo

Mensaje por Khaizen el 2009-11-19, 16:09

Bueno, no sabía muy bien cómo llamar a este curioso script... Sweat Se basa en el hecho de cuando el personaje que controlas (el primero) muere, pasas a controlar al segundo (estilo DQVIII) hasta que el primero revive... le da un toque de realismo.

Autor: Desconocido
Version: ???
Plataforma: RPG Maker XP

SCRIPT

Código:

#==============================================================================
# ** Game_Player (Death Switch)
#------------------------------------------------------------------------------
# Descripcion:
# - Cuando el personaje principal muere, cambia el sprite por el del
#  personaje que esta vivo.
# - Cuando cambias de personaje, se actualiza automáticamente
#==============================================================================
class Game_Player < Game_Character
alias switch_refresh refresh
  def refresh
    switch_refresh
    if $game_party.actors.size == 0
      @character_name = ""
      @character_hue = 0
      return
    end
#------------------------------------------------------------------------------
# Si el personaje principal esta muerto
#------------------------------------------------------------------------------
  for actor in $game_party.actors
  lead = actor unless actor.hp == 0   
  break unless lead.nil?
end
#------------------------------------------------------------------------------
        @character_name = lead.character_name
        @character_hue = lead.character_hue
    @opacity = 255
    @blend_type = 0
  end
end
class Game_Player < Game_Character
  alias switch_update update
  def update
  switch_update
#------------------------------------------------------------------------------
# Si el personaje principal esta muerto
#------------------------------------------------------------------------------
for actor in $game_party.actors
  lead = actor unless actor.hp == 0
  break unless lead.nil?
end
#------------------------------------------------------------------------------
# Si todos los personajes estan muertos
#------------------------------------------------------------------------------
  if $game_party.all_dead? or $game_party.actors.size == 0
    $scene = Scene_Gameover.new
      return
    end
$game_temp.gameover unless !lead.nil?
  @character_name = lead.character_name
  @character_hue = lead.character_hue
#------------------------------------------------------------------------------
end
end


INSTRUCCIONES
Colócalo sobre MAIN

SCREEN
Sería un poco complicado... Sweat

Salu2, Khaizen.


Última edición por Khaizen el 2009-11-19, 16:21, editado 1 vez

Khaizen
Principiante
Principiante

0/3

Créditos 1460

Gracias : 4

Volver arriba Ir abajo

Re: [RPGXP] El siguiente sigue vivo

Mensaje por Ribbu el 2009-11-19, 16:14

Vaya, un script muy curioso.

Sería algo como Left 4 Dead.

Muchas gracias por seguir aportando estos curiosos scripts.

Un saludo.

_________________
¡DESCARGA ARRYN!

Ribbu
Administrador
Administrador



Créditos 10083

Gracias : 85

http://www.mundo-maker.com

Volver arriba Ir abajo

Re: [RPGXP] El siguiente sigue vivo

Mensaje por elcrestas el 2009-11-20, 14:26

:o está muy bien.
Nunca lo habia visto, buen aporte.

elcrestas
Iniciado
Iniciado

0/3

Créditos 52

Gracias : 0

http://www.diariodesobradas.foroactivo.com

Volver arriba Ir abajo

Re: [RPGXP] El siguiente sigue vivo

Mensaje por orochii el 2009-11-20, 15:27

A mí se me parece a los RPGs de SNES, que eso en muchos estaba presente xD. Me parece una idea f-ormidable xDD.

Excelente aporte, felicitaciones al desconocido por un script tan curioso,
Orochii Zouveleki

orochii
Caballero Shiro
Caballero Shiro

0/3

Créditos 6073

Gracias : 271

http://ragnarokrproject.com/

Volver arriba Ir abajo

Re: [RPGXP] El siguiente sigue vivo

Mensaje por Ripher el 2012-12-21, 03:59

Duda: (lo explicito!)

-Se puede usar con el tren de charas?
-y si muere el 2do,3ro o 4to desapareceria del tren de charas?

Gracias.

Ripher
Novato
Novato

0/3

Créditos 60

Gracias : 2

Volver arriba Ir abajo

Re: [RPGXP] El siguiente sigue vivo

Mensaje por orochii el 2012-12-21, 04:41

Ripher escribió:Duda: (lo explicito!)

-Se puede usar con el tren de charas?
-y si muere el 2do,3ro o 4to desapareceria del tren de charas?

Gracias.
Pues no, no es compatible. El script funciona de manera que simplemente cambia el chara del personaje, revisando cada uno si está vivo. Empieza revisando el primer héroe, y si está muerto pasa al segundo, y así sucesivamente.
El tren de charas en cambio no hace ninguna revisión como esa, y este script no agrega nada que le posibilite hacerlo.

En el mejor de los casos, no crashean juntos x'D, pero funcionar nop,
Orochii Zouveleki

orochii
Caballero Shiro
Caballero Shiro

0/3

Créditos 6073

Gracias : 271

http://ragnarokrproject.com/

Volver arriba Ir abajo

Re: [RPGXP] El siguiente sigue vivo

Mensaje por MaddManu el 2012-12-21, 13:49

Buen script, de los sencillos pero que añaden funciones interesantes!

MaddManu
Soñador
Soñador

0/3

Créditos 373

Gracias : 4

http://silegames.blogspot.com.es/

Volver arriba Ir abajo

Re: [RPGXP] El siguiente sigue vivo

Mensaje por Contenido patrocinado


Contenido patrocinado


Volver arriba Ir abajo

Ver el tema anterior Ver el tema siguiente Volver arriba


 :: RPG Maker :: Scripts

Permisos de este foro:
No puedes responder a temas en este foro.